Stem Cell Clinics: Should You Know About & Can Right for You?

Considering a journey with a regenerative medicine clinic can feel overwhelming . Initially, expect a comprehensive assessment, including detailed medical history and physical examination. Practitioners may then use imaging like MRI or X-ray to further evaluate the area needing repair. Clients will also undergo bloodwork or other stem cell therapy Toronto diagnostic procedures. The clinic will explain various options, which could involve injections of natural compounds, platelet-rich plasma (PRP – sometimes called rich plasma ), or other innovative approaches . Remember to ask questions about the specific procedure , potential risks, expected outcomes and costs. Regenerative medicine isn't a guaranteed cure; it may be suitable for some conditions but not all, so carefully consider if this approach aligns with your desired results . Do your research before making any decisions.

Stem Cell Therapy Explained: Existing Treatments and Potential Opportunities

Stem cell therapy holds incredible potential for transforming contemporary medicine. Currently, approved stem cell treatments are primarily utilized to manage blood cancers and immune system disorders like leukemia and lymphoma, often involving bone marrow transplantation – a well-established technique. However, research is rapidly advancing, exploring their use in restoring damaged tissues for conditions such as spinal cord injuries, heart disease, Parkinson’s, and diabetes. While research studies are ongoing, the potential lies in harnessing stem cells' ability to differentiate into specific cell types to replace those lost or harmed by disease – a scenario offering potentially groundbreaking results for countless patients globally. Researchers anticipate even more sophisticated and targeted stem cell treatments may become available in the coming years, broadening the scope of what's medically achievable.
